Wilkerson Lands In The Ninth Spot After Saturday Qualifying

NHRA


After two rounds of qualifying today at the Mac Tools U.S. Nationals, NHRA POWERade Funny Car points leader, Tim Wilkerson is qualified ninth.  Wilkerson started the day in the No. 2 spot based on his impressive 4.132 at 300.20 mph that he ran Friday night.  But he was not able to better that time today and as several others improved, Wilkerson was moved down.

For the day’s first qualifying session the track was hot and greasy and very few cars made it down without smoking the tires.  Wilk’s Levi, Ray & Shoup Chevy Impala SS was one of those cars that was able to make it to the end at 4.259 at 285.05 mph.  The temperature cooled and the track improved for the evening run.  On this pass Wilkerson ran 4.141 at 297.22 mph.  But since several cars ran better, Wilkerson was bumped down to the ninth spot.

“The track was slick for our first pass,” said Wilkerson, “and we were really glad just to get down it.  And we had hoped to do better on the second run but we put a hole out early.  We’re trying some stuff.  We’ve got a different injector we’re trying and we’ve got a different blower we’re trying.  And I thought it would do better, I really did and it just didn’t run.  But it’s okay, we’re still in the show and that’s what’s important.”

Tomorrow is not just an ordinary day of qualifying for a few Funny Cars.  Eight of the best will be competing in the U.S. Smokeless Showdown and the talented Wilkerson is one of them.  He will face Ron Capps in the first-round.

“We’ll go to the Showdown and see if we can get down the track ahead of Ron and whatever is, is.  It’s going to be a tough race but I think we’ve got something for him though.  We’ll just see how it goes.”
